The global sterilized medical equipment market is experiencing robust growth, driven by the increasing prevalence of infectious diseases, rising surgical procedures, and a growing demand for infection control in healthcare settings. The market, estimated at $50 billion in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033, reaching approximately $85 billion by 2033. This expansion is fueled by technological advancements in sterilization techniques, such as the adoption of automated and efficient steam sterilizers and ethylene oxide sterilizers, alongside a shift towards single-use medical devices minimizing the risk of cross-contamination. The increasing focus on healthcare infrastructure development, particularly in emerging economies, further contributes to the market's growth trajectory. Hospitals and clinics represent the largest application segment, followed by the pharmaceuticals industry. Key players such as Getinge, STERIS, and Belimed are actively investing in research and development to enhance sterilization technologies and expand their product portfolios, driving competition and innovation.
However, the market also faces certain challenges. Stringent regulatory requirements for medical device sterilization and the high initial investment costs associated with advanced sterilization equipment can act as restraints. Furthermore, the potential for adverse effects from certain sterilization methods and the increasing emphasis on sustainable and environmentally friendly sterilization practices are shaping the market dynamics. The market segmentation reveals a significant share held by steam sterilizers, due to their cost-effectiveness and widespread adoption. However, ethylene oxide sterilizers are gaining traction due to their versatility in handling heat-sensitive medical instruments. Geographic segmentation indicates strong growth in North America and Europe, driven by robust healthcare infrastructure and high adoption rates of advanced sterilization techniques. Rapidly developing economies in Asia-Pacific, particularly China and India, are emerging as lucrative markets with significant growth potential in the coming years. Several key factors are propelling the growth of the sterilized medical equipment market. The escalating prevalence of healthcare-associated infections (HAIs) is a primary driver, as these infections pose significant risks to patient safety and healthcare costs. Stringent regulatory frameworks enforced by governmental bodies worldwide mandate the use of effective sterilization methods, ensuring compliance and driving demand for advanced sterilization equipment. The continuous expansion of the global healthcare infrastructure, particularly in developing economies, necessitates increased investments in medical equipment, including sterilization units, to cater to the rising population and healthcare demands. Technological advancements in sterilization technologies, such as the development of automated, faster, and more efficient systems, contribute significantly to market growth. These advancements reduce processing times, improve sterilization efficacy, and enhance operational efficiency within healthcare settings. Furthermore, the increasing adoption of minimally invasive surgical procedures, which rely heavily on sterilized instruments and equipment, fuels the demand for sophisticated sterilization equipment to maintain the high level of hygiene required. Finally, the growing awareness among healthcare professionals regarding the importance of infection control and sterilization practices plays a crucial role in the market's continuous expansion.
Despite the significant growth potential, the sterilized medical equipment market faces several challenges. The high initial investment cost associated with purchasing and maintaining sophisticated sterilization equipment can be a barrier for smaller healthcare facilities and clinics, particularly in resource-limited settings. The complexity of operating and maintaining some advanced sterilization technologies necessitates specialized training and skilled personnel, representing an operational hurdle for some healthcare providers. The stringent regulatory environment and compliance requirements for sterilization processes impose significant costs and administrative burdens on manufacturers and users of the equipment, influencing market dynamics. Moreover, the potential environmental concerns associated with certain sterilization methods, such as ethylene oxide, necessitate ongoing research and development of eco-friendly alternatives. Fluctuations in raw material prices and global economic conditions also impact the cost of manufacturing and the overall market growth. Competition among established players and emerging companies, along with price pressures, necessitates ongoing innovation and efficiency improvements for market participants to maintain a competitive edge.
Segments Dominating the Market:
Steam Sterilizers: This segment holds the largest market share due to their cost-effectiveness, widespread availability, and suitability for a broad range of applications. The ease of use and established infrastructure supporting steam sterilization contribute to its dominance. The ongoing improvements in steam sterilizer technology, such as faster cycle times and improved efficiency, further strengthen its position. Innovation in areas such as advanced controls and monitoring systems enhances the appeal of steam sterilization across diverse healthcare settings.
Hospitals and Clinics (Application): This application segment represents the largest consumer of sterilized medical equipment, reflecting the critical need for sterilization to maintain hygiene and infection control within hospitals and clinical environments. The increasing number of surgeries and procedures in hospitals and clinics translates directly into higher demand for sterilized instruments and equipment. Growth in this segment is intrinsically linked to the overall growth of the healthcare sector.
Regions Dominating the Market:
North America and Europe currently hold significant market shares owing to the well-established healthcare infrastructure, high healthcare expenditure, and stringent regulatory frameworks that emphasize sterilization. However, rapid economic growth and healthcare infrastructure development in Asia-Pacific, particularly in countries like China and India, are creating significant growth opportunities in this region. The increasing adoption of advanced medical technologies and rising awareness regarding infection control are driving the demand for sterilized medical equipment in these regions. Latin America and the Middle East and Africa are also expected to experience notable growth, although at a potentially slower pace compared to the Asia-Pacific region, largely due to the ongoing development of healthcare infrastructure and increased investment in healthcare systems. The level of market penetration and adoption of advanced sterilization technologies varies across these regions, reflecting the differences in economic development, regulatory environments, and healthcare infrastructure maturity.
